Garry Kasparov vs Diego Mussanti
Kasparov simul, 30b (1992) (exhibition), La Plata ARG
Sicilian Defense: French. Alapin Variation Haag Attack (B40)  ·  0-1

Aug-29-06  EmperorAtahualpa: I think Black resigns here because Black threatens 41...Qh1+, after which would follow 42.Ke2 Qxh2+ 43.Kd1 Qxg3 and the h-pawn can reach the back rank.

Is there any way for White to stop this? Perhaps 41.Re2 can limit White's damage?

Aug-29-06  percyblakeney: <Is there any way for White to stop this? Perhaps 41.Re2 can limit White's damage?> In the final position Re2 may be the best move but there seems to be nothing to do for white by then, since it can be followed by Qh1+ or Rb1+ (41. Re2 Rb1+ 42. Kf2 Qd4+ 43. Kf3 g5 44. Qc8+ Kg7 45. Qc7+ Kf6 and black wins). Kasparov had the advantage earlier in the game and for example 33. a6 should win quickly (close to 4 pawns up according to Shredder).
